My acer aspire is taking too long to boot up..once its on,it works fine but the sounds are different,the start up sound...and when i play videos,they work fine but the sound lags and distorts

Maybe because there are so too many start up programs try to disable if yor using windows seven you should be able to this by going to your start menu then all programs-accessories-run. when your in the run program type msconfig press ok then a menu will show up go to start ups then just un-check the start ups programs that you think is not important then re-boot your computer to apply this changes.

cleaning up your hard disk and defraging can also help to speed your boot up

to clean and defrag your hard disk go to your start up menu click my computer then right click on the drive that you want to defrag and clean do to properties then you should be able to see a circle telling how much space you have left in your drive right below it is a button "Disk Cleanup" just click it then it will show up the files that needs to be cleaned up.then just click the "clean up system files"button.

to defrag just click on "tools" menu there you should see a defragment now button just click it and it will defrag you hard disk.

adding some memory can also help to speed up your pc or laptop

about the sound problem re-installing your sound card driver should be able to solve the problem but if not then contact the store where you bought your laptop and let them test it so that they can repair it for free if the problem is in the hardware

Aspire 5515 dvd wont play sound

Does the laptop play CDs?
If so then when you start a DVD and before you play the movie, go into the audio setting and configure the speakers for laptop stereo speakers.
If you cannot hear music from the CD then check :-
1. The audio settings, volume not set to minimum and mute is not ticked (enabled)
2. Device manager - sound device is enabled and working, if not re-install the sound driver.
